Description

""Tiger Hunting in India"" is a non-fiction book written by William Mitchell, originally published in 1886. The book is a personal account of the author's experiences hunting tigers in India during the 19th century. Mitchell describes the challenges and dangers of hunting these majestic animals, as well as the thrill of the chase and the satisfaction of a successful hunt. He also provides detailed descriptions of the landscapes and wildlife of India, as well as the customs and traditions of the people he encounters during his travels. The book is a fascinating glimpse into a bygone era of adventure and exploration, and offers valuable insights into the history and culture of India.This is a new release of the original 1924 edition.This scarce antiquarian book is a facsimile reprint of the old original and may contain some imperfections such as library marks and notations.
